About usSpark of Genius is one of Scotland’s largest residential child care providers.

For over 25 years, we have been delivering high quality care to young people who need just a little more support to get ahead.

Spark of Genius is also part of the UK-wide CareTech family who are committed to providing each child with opportunities to have their individual needs met.

In your new roleThis is an opportunity to be part of a dedicated and trauma-informed team, and to work directly with young people with a range of complex needs connected to their individual life experiences and childhood adversity.

Your efforts in this role will make a direct positive impact on a young person’s life!Our mission is to make Every Second Count, we’re hoping you might be able to help us.

Duties will include: Providing a supervisory and mentoring role to our team of support workers Taking responsibility for development of the team including supervision and performance management of staff Ensuring that staff understand and are fully aware of the daily routines of the home Support on call arrangements as a Senior Member of the team Assisting with management tasks including staffing matters including absence, recruitment, training and development Contribute to assessment and care plan arrangements, participating in reviews and other meetings as necessary Ensure both local authority and internal care plans are in place and that staff fully understand their roles Deputise in the absence of the management team Safeguard and promote the welfare of children and young people.

Promote and actively encourage the delivery of a safe, structured and nurturing environment You will ideally have: A minimum of 2 years experiences as Residential Child Care Worker Driving License is essential High standard of reporting and recording Experience of working in a mentoring role Wide knowledge of the behaviours displayed by children and young people and an understanding of a myriad of intervention strategies Wide knowledge of the behaviours displayed by children and young people Working Knowledge of legislation in relation to child care including National Care Standards and Child protection.

An understanding of the process of child development.

Knowledge of how to apply systems and processes within residential homes that are compliant with the national care standards Ability to work shifts including evening and weekends Benefits Fully Paid induction programme*£1000 Recommend A Friend Bonus!*£500 Welcome Bonus Every Second Counts: bespoke training on the role of a residential childcare worker Therapeutic crisis intervention training to assist young people in regulating their emotions when they are in crisis.

Child protection training Relax kids training Attachment and trauma training Full suite of e-learning modules available that provide continuous knowledge and development.
